Output e53a4795bc0a2969afc3446dfdfbdf450074be6a2cfb4d5a2348b8767c1ca3ef:1

value
2674243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b5b332c41238beff8beaa7c7768fae9259687c1 OP_EQUAL
address
3FrTuxUFqu2Ew71Q8cGXB2CfdqvCJ8rZpX
transaction
e53a4795bc0a2969afc3446dfdfbdf450074be6a2cfb4d5a2348b8767c1ca3ef
confirmations
154327
spent
true